strict liability
Strict liability is based on a policy of law that allows for liability without fault. It is only necessary to prove that the injury occurred and that the defendant was responsible for it.
Abnormally Dangerous Activities
In general, one who engages in an abnormally dangerous activity is liable for any harm as a result of that activity even though he/she has taken all precautions to prevent injury.
Animals
A person is strictly liable for any injuries or harm caused by a wild animal they own. The liability is based upon the types of behavior (Lion) that wild animal is known for. In California, strict liability applies to dog bites and other various domestic animal bites, attacks, jumping causing injury etc...
